Description
The 3nethra classic⁺ is a compact, portable, non-mydriatic fundus camera designed to acquire, display, store, and transmit high-resolution images of both the posterior and anterior segments of the human eye. No dilation required. It assists clinicians in the evaluation, diagnosis, and documentation of visual health across clinical and outreach settings.

- Captures non-mydriatic retinal images with a 45° field of view, with peripheral imaging supported via external fixation. It images both the anterior and posterior segments of the eye, using an LED light source for comfortable, efficient capture, and includes focus assistance for optimal image clarity.
